Within Additive Manufacturing, we're developing and qualifying materials and processes across LPBF, DED, and polymer applications. We own the materials engineering work that makes that possible, and we're looking for someone ready to be challenged and take on highly technical, independent work with the resources to push for innovation in the additive industry. You'll be relied on as the go to technical resource on materials for additive.

The Role

  • Lead materials development and qualification across LPBF, DED, and polymer additive processes.

  • Work closely with process and applications engineers to develop parameters for various material and equipment configurations.

  • Design and execute DOEs, test plans, and statistical data analysis to develop material properties.

  • Develop materials allowables, author specifications, and supporting qualification documentation.

  • Discover, evaluate, and implement novel materials and technologies, owning everything from initial selection through parameter development, validation, and implementation.

  • Work cross functionally with quality, supply chain, designers, and applications engineers.

What We're Looking For

  • Master's degree in Materials Science, Welding Engineering, Metallurgy, or a related engineering discipline.

  • 4+ years in a materials and processes engineering role developing and qualifying additive manufacturing processes for metal alloys, with a strong focus on laser powder bed fusion.

  • Strong working knowledge of alloy types common to aerospace and extreme environments, such as nickel based, copper, aluminum, and stainless.

  • Familiarity with post processing and heat treatments for these alloy types.

  • Background performing material testing, metallurgical analysis, or failure investigations in a production or laboratory setting.

  • Ability to interpret engineering drawings, specifications, and material requirements, and apply them within a manufacturing environment.

What Will Set You Apart

  • An advanced degree relevant to the field.

  • Background in aerospace, aviation, defense, energy, or similar industries with high specification requirements.

  • Familiarity with industry specialized material standards, certification requirements, or quality systems such as NADCAP, AMS7000 series, AS9100, and relevant ASTM/AMS additive manufacturing specifications.

  • Familiarity with fracture control classification of components and associated qualification requirements.

  • Background across adjacent metal processes, such as casting, forging, and brazing.

  • Experience with in-situ process monitoring for laser powder bed fusion.

  • Knowledge of statistical methods for generating test data and building material allowables, informed by frameworks such as MMPDS.

  • Prior support of production scale up in high-rate manufacturing environments.

  • Ability to lead root cause investigations using fractography, metallography, and mechanical testing.
